A fine performance at home to Chelmsford College saw the 1st XI extend their unbeaten run and remain top of the Essex League. After falling behind, despite having all of the play, the team composed themselves in front of goal and within ten minutes were ahead with an Ndoro double. Afreh’s goal of the season contender and Follett scored in double quick time to all but finish the game off before half time. A less impressive performance in the second half was given but the goals continued to come through Mukudu, Follett and Chapo’s first goal of the season. Chapo was awarded the goal through the dubious goals panel, Southgate can feel unlucky after some good work in the box. An excellent performance all round to take into a big game next week away at Shoebury.

A 5-3 victory saw the 1st XI extend their unbeaten league season to 12 games and one step closer to finishing top of the Essex League. Colchester Sixth Form College were the visitors and put up a good fight although the class and power in the 1st XI side was just too much. Making sure they got three points was the message given to the side and after digging in, they got the three important points. Goals from Afreh, Ndoro, Follett (2) and Morgan was enough to win the game. Next week Clacton are the visitors to St Thomas More as we look to extend our lead at the top of the league.

The 1st XI extended their lead at the top of the Essex League this week with a 3-0 victory over Gable Hall. With league rivals not playing or facing tough games it was important to get three points in a potential banana skin game. After holding out some pressure from the start a mistake from the Gable Hall keeper was latched onto by captain Robinson who made the most of it and tapped it in from a yard out. The second just before the half couldn’t have been any different. Phagura lined up a free kick from the best part of 40 yards and struck it with power and straight into the top corner. It got even better before the half with great work from Akinpelu whose hussle forced a mistake and Afreh slotted home. The second half saw a solid defensive display and kept the clean sheet. 3 excellent points to finish up the league for this half term. Attention turns to Essex Cup Quarter final next Wednesday.

April in a football season is an extremely anxious time and that most certainly was the case for the 1st xi as they made the Essex Trophy and Essex Schools and Colleges League finals in dramatic fashion.

Having topped the league following a successful league campaign STM were handed a home draw at the semi final stage against Havering Sixth Form College. Playing some of their best football of the season, 1st raced to a 2-0 lead early in the first half with Ndoro staking a claim for goal of the season with his well finished excellent team goal. As expected Havering came back into the game and with moments of excellence found themselves ahead, a test of character for the team. Ndoro got his second of the game and with three minutes left Phagura struck a free kick that nestled in the back of the net to put STM back ahead and into the League final where Shoebury await.

There was also drama in the Essex Trophy semi final earlier in the week as a well fought contest against a strong West Hatch side went the distance and was decided on penalty kicks. Nerves were held and following two Boosey saves, Afreh slotted home and STM reach their first Essex County FA final in over 15 years.

The Essex Trophy Final against Shoebury will take place On Friday 1st May (16:00) at Great Wakering FC, Burroughs Park, Great Wakering. Entry is £2 for adults, £1 for children/students and free for under 11’s.
